I've finally gotten my IIGS roughly to where I want it to be:

Rom03 IIGS
3MB RAM
130MB Syquest removable drive
2x 5.25" Floppies
2x 3.5" Floppies
Apple Rev "C" SCSI card with term power mod
Running GS/OS 6

Sure, I'd love some more fancy stuff (Second Sight, TWGS, more RAM, etc...
who wouldn't.), but this setup usually delivers pretty nicely.

I was running this connected via appletalk to my IIsi running OS 7.5.5. In a
quest for "bigger, better, faster" (and because I needed to move the IIGS to
another spot where there's no room for the IIsi) I'm now connecting the IIGS
to an Asante Ethertalk adapter and I have the IIsi set to use appletalk over
ethernet. On the surface, this works pretty well, and I'm also able to
connect to the appletalk server on my Intel EtherExpress/PRO100 printserver
so I can use my HP Laserjet 5mp (the print server lies and claims it's a
Laserwriter)

But....
Every so often I get a message that "the server IIsi has disconnected
unexpectedly" or something to that effect.

I should point out that there's also a Win2k server with Services for
Macintosh and appletalk routing enabled on this segment. I was hoping to be
able to connect to it as well --no dice -- and I've already tried installing
the patched appletalk control panel cdev on the IIGS. Does anyone have any
other suggestions?
